Welcome to Celtnet's Cook's Volume Conversion Page — This page is offered as a service for all my site's users. As you may have noticed, all the measurements on this site are presented in standard metric units (apart from tablespoon [tbsp] and teaspoon [tsp] measures). However, you may be used to using pints, fluid ounces, cubic inches, spoons or any of a range of volume measurements. The automated system below allows you to convert between any any of the common imperial or standard units and their metric equivalents (or even between metric units).

To use the conversion just select your 'From' and 'To' units, type in the volume you want to convert in the box at the top then click on the 'Convert' button. (Note that this site also has temperature conversion and a mass/weight conversion pages). Note that the system below also allows you to use mathematical operators so you could have 2/3 cups or 4 * 6 litres, for example.
